Function of Waveguide Plate Adjustable Attenuator

A waveguide plate adjustable attenuator precisely controls microwave or RF signal power by introducing a variable, controlled loss within a waveguide system.

Core Function

A waveguide plate adjustable attenuator is designed to reduce the amplitude of electromagnetic signals traveling through a waveguide without significantly affecting the signal quality or impedance matching . Its primary function is to control signal power levels, protecting sensitive components like low-noise amplifiers, mixers, or detectors from overload, and enabling accurate calibration and testing of microwave systems .

Working Principle

The attenuator operates by introducing controlled signal loss using a resistive or absorptive element, often a movable vane or plate, inside the waveguide . The key mechanisms include:

  • Absorption: The resistive plate absorbs part of the electromagnetic energy, converting it into heat, which reduces the transmitted signal power .
  • Variable Adjustment: By moving the plate in or out of the waveguide path, the attenuation level can be continuously adjusted, typically ranging from 0 to 30 dB for standard devices, and up to 80 dB for specialized military-grade attenuators .
  • Precision Control: High-precision attenuators can achieve fine adjustments, often with 0.1 dB accuracy, using micrometer drives or motorized mechanisms .

Applications

Waveguide adjustable attenuators are widely used in:

  • Radar and Communication Systems: To optimize signal levels and prevent receiver overload .
  • Satellite and Aerospace Testing: For calibration of uplink and downlink paths and protection of transponders .
  • Laboratory and Research Environments: To simulate varying signal conditions and perform precise measurements .
  • Industrial and Medical Microwave Systems: To control power in heating or imaging applications .

Advantages

  • Maintains Impedance Matching: Prevents reflections and signal distortion in high-frequency systems .
  • High Power Handling: Can manage higher power levels than coaxial attenuators .
  • Real-Time Adjustability: Manual or motorized control allows dynamic response to changing signal conditions .
  • Frequency Stability: Absorption-based designs provide consistent attenuation across a wide frequency range . In summary, a waveguide plate adjustable attenuator is an essential component for precise RF power management, ensuring system safety, measurement accuracy, and reliable operation in high-frequency applications.
